Is air duct cleaning really worth the money?

Duct cleaning has never been shown to actually prevent health problems. Neither do studies conclusively demonstrate that particle (e.g., dust) levels in homes increase because of dirty air ducts. This is because much of the dirt in air ducts adheres to duct surfaces and does not necessarily enter the living space.

What should I expect to pay for air duct cleaning?

For residential properties, air duct cleaning costs typically range from $300 to $500. Commercial properties, due to their larger size and more complex HVAC systems, can expect to pay anywhere from $450 to $1,000 or more.

What should be included in air duct cleaning?

Professional duct cleaning services use blowers, vacuum cleaners and specialized brushes to clean the supply, intake and return ducts throughout your home. Duct cleaning should also involve thorough cleaning of air conditioning, logs, grids, fans, motors, housings and coils in the HVAC system.

How much does it cost to check air ducts?

Your ductwork carries your household's air, so you want to ensure they're in excellent shape by routinely inspecting them. An air duct inspection costs $230 on average, though it can range between $140 and $380 depending on the type of test a pro runs and the amount of ductwork you have.

How often should you get air ducts cleaned?

Experts advise having your air ducts cleaned every 2 to 3 years to prevent many maintenance and health problems before they start. However, homes with pets or children with allergies should have their air ducts professionally cleaned more frequently than the recommended average.

What time of the year is best for duct cleaning?

The best times to have your ducts cleaned is either in the spring or in the early fall, after you have stopped using your HVAC system to cool or heat your property and before you need to start using it again. You have likely experienced that dusty or musty smell when turning on your HVAC system.

How do I choose a duct cleaning service?

See if the company has been in business long enough to have adequate experience. Get proof that the company is properly licensed and adequately insured. Make sure that the company is going to clean and visually inspect all of the air ducts and related system components.

How messy is duct cleaning?

Duct cleaning can make a mess if not done professionally. Remember, cleaning your ducts involves removing the dirt from the ductwork and directing it to another place for safe disposal. If the process is done professionally, air pollutants accumulated in your air ducts will be disposed of properly.

Is it better to clean ducts or dirty ducts?

Even if your ducts are dirty, cleaning them probably won't provide any measurable benefits. In fact, the little independent research performed on duct cleaning indicates that the process stirs up so much dust that it creates a bigger problem than it solves.

Is duct cleaning really worth it?

Generally, duct cleaning is not worth the money except for a few rare and extenuating circumstances, such as: Substantial mold is visibly growing in your ducts. Vermin or rodents have infested your vents. Ducts are clogged to the point that debris and dust particles are being released into your home.
